Author |
Bewick, John, -1671.
|
Title |
An answer to a Quakers seventeen heads of queries, containing in them seventy-seven questions. : Wherein sundry scriptures out of the prophets and apostles are cleared: the maintenance of ministers by tithes is by scripture fullly [sic] vindicated: several cases of conscience are resolved: several points of Christian religion are confirmed; parochial churches, and the practises of some things in these our English churches are throughly justified: the Grand Antichrist with the heretical antichrists are decyphered and parallelled. / By John Bewick minister of the Gospel, and rector of the parish church of Stanhop in Weredale in the county of Durham. |
Publication Info |
London : printed by T.R. for Andrew Crook at the sign of the Green Dragon in Pauls Church-yard, 1660. |
